Technical Specifications
| Property | Specification |
|---|---|
| Product Name | 3M™ VHB™ 4914-020 |
| Tape Type | Double-Sided Acrylic Foam Tape |
| Foam Color | White |
| Adhesive Type | General Purpose Acrylic Adhesive |
| Foam Type | Firm Acrylic Foam |
| Thickness | 0.20 mm (0.008 in) |
| Liner | Paper Liner |
| Bonding Method | Pressure-Sensitive Adhesive |
| Indoor / Outdoor Use | Suitable |
| UV Resistance | Excellent |
| Moisture Resistance | Excellent |
| Converting Services | Slitting, Rewinding, Laminating, Die-Cutting |

Compatible Materials
3M™ VHB™ 4914-020 offers excellent adhesion to many high surface energy substrates.
| Excellent Compatibility | Good Compatibility | Testing Recommended |
|---|---|---|
| Aluminum | Painted Metals | Polypropylene (PP) |
| Stainless Steel | ABS | Polyethylene (PE) |
| Glass | Acrylic (PMMA) | PTFE |
| Polycarbonate (PC) | Rigid PVC | Silicone Rubber |
| High Surface Energy Plastics | Composite Materials | Low Surface Energy Plastics |
Note: Actual adhesion performance depends on substrate type, surface cleanliness, and application conditions. Production testing is recommended before mass production.

Installation Guide
For optimum bonding performance:
- Clean all bonding surfaces thoroughly to remove dust, grease, and contaminants.
- Ensure substrates are completely dry before application.
- Apply the tape with firm, even pressure across the entire bonding area.
- Avoid repositioning after initial contact.
- Allow sufficient dwell time for the adhesive to build bond strength.
- Verify adhesion on production substrates before full-scale manufacturing.
Storage
Store 3M™ VHB™ 4914-020 in its original packaging under clean, dry, and well-ventilated conditions.
Recommended storage conditions:
- Temperature: 16°C–27°C (60°F–80°F)
- Relative Humidity: 40%–60%
- Keep away from direct sunlight and excessive heat.
- Protect from moisture, dust, and chemical contamination.
- Store rolls horizontally whenever possible.
- Rotate inventory using the First-In, First-Out (FIFO) principle.
